79e6b0e0f6 includes: prefer <zephyr/kernel.h> over <zephyr/zephyr.h>
As of today <zephyr/zephyr.h> is 100% equivalent to <zephyr/kernel.h>.
This patch proposes to then include <zephyr/kernel.h> instead of
<zephyr/zephyr.h> since it is more clear that you are including the
Kernel APIs and (probably) nothing else. <zephyr/zephyr.h> sounds like a
catch-all header that may be confusing. Most applications need to
include a bunch of other things to compile, e.g. driver headers or
subsystem headers like BT, logging, etc.

The idea of a catch-all header in Zephyr is probably not feasible
anyway. Reason is that Zephyr is not a library, like it could be for
example `libpython`. Zephyr provides many utilities nowadays: a kernel,
drivers, subsystems, etc and things will likely grow. A catch-all header
would be massive, difficult to keep up-to-date. It is also likely that
an application will only build a small subset. Note that subsystem-level
headers may use a catch-all approach to make things easier, though.

NOTE: This patch is **NOT** removing the header, just removing its usage
in-tree. I'd advocate for its deprecation (add a #warning on it), but I
understand many people will have concerns.

Ruibin Chang
bc2f83f11c tests/kernel/sched/schedule_api: don't break the test if not divisible
When test tests/kernel/sched/schedule_api, it shows "ASSERTION FAIL:
timeslice in ticks much be divisible by two", then break and fail
the test.

Fixes #44887.

On board it8xxx2_evb, it can pass schedule_api test without
the assertion, so I add the floating part back to half_slice_cyc
when the timeslice in ticks can't be divisible by two.
After change, the time slice will be:
1.slice_ticks = (200x8192+999)/1000 = 1639 (not changed)
2.before add the deviation (not handle the floating part):
half_slice_cyc = (1639/2) * (32768/8192) = (819) * (32768/8192) = 3276,
after add the deviation:
half_slice_cyc = 3276 + (32768/8192/2) = 3278,
and it's equal (1639/2) * (32768/8192) = 3278.

Verified by test pattern:
west build -p always -b it8xxx2_evb tests/kernel/sched/schedule_api

Daniel Leung
9debd59368 tests: schedule_api: use stack array extern macro
The stack array tstacks was declared in the header file using
the same macro which defines the same stack array but with
an added "extern" in front. This macro adds alignment and section
attribute which are actually not the same as the actual stack array
defined in main.c. The section name used in the section attribute
contains the file name where the stack array is defined or extern
declared. So the same symbol, in this case z_interrupt_stacks, has
different attributes in two places, and GCC 11 starts to complain
about this. So use the newly introduced macro to extern declare
the stack array without adding/replacing any symbol attributes.

Andy Ross
782c121dd3 tests/sched/deadline: Fix precision rollover
The deadline scheduler as of commit ef626571b2 ("kernel/sched:
Optimize deadline comparison") got an optimization that requires that
the the cycle difference of the deadline time of the "first" and
"last" runnable thread never be higher than 2^31.

The test code here was masking off the bottom 31 bits of the generated
deadlines, so it looked OK.  But because the actual setting of the
deadline values takes time too, it was still possible to select values
that would roll over.  The window was VERY small, but the RNG on one
platform (up_squared) hit it.

Shrink the selected deadlines to live in a 30 bit space for safety.

Fixes #31508

Andy Ross
2f6b202ed5 tests/schedule_api: Correct tick/ms math for non-divisible clocks
Adjusting the tick alignment of this test caused it to start breaking
on nRF5 platforms, which use a 32768 Hz clock that doesn't divide
evenly into the millisecond precision used by the test.  The "half
slice" math ended up being wrong by a bit.

Convert to ticks first before computing the cycle delay needed.

Fixes #29705
